ELEMENTS | PERFORMANCE CRITERIA |
Elements describe the essential outcomes. | Performance criteria describe the performance needed to demonstrate achievement of the element. |
1. Review current operations. | 1.1.Analyse external retail market place to determine factors impacting sales. 1.2.Obtain and review organisational sales strategy. 1.3.Review current sales targets and performance and contributing factors that impact sales. 1.4.Obtain feedback from existing customers on current product and service offerings. 1.5.Analyse information to inform plans to drive sales. |
2. Develop a plan to drive sales. | 2.1.Identify potential customer traffic generators to attract new customers. 2.2.Determine how to retain and develop repeat business from existing customers. 2.3.Consult relevant stakeholders for input into sales plan. 2.4.Develop a plan to grow sales from new and existing customers. |
3. Implement and monitor sales plan. | 3.1.Communicate plan to relevant personnel delegating key responsibilities. 3.2.Schedule activities and resources to drive sales. 3.3.Undertake planned sales activities and support sales teams in creating a selling environment. 3.4.Monitor plan against targets and adjust as required. |
Evidence of the ability to complete tasks outlined in elements and performance criteria of this unit in the context of the job role, and:
develop and implement a plan to retail drive sales that includes:
comprehensive overview of current operations:
sales process and selling environment
average spend and conversion rates
stock levels in relation to customer demand
customer feedback
trends in consumer behaviour
competitor activity
economic activity
organisational sales targets
traffic generators for new customers
tactics to retain existing customers
tactics to increase average spend and conversion rates
monitor and review sales results against a sales plan for one sales period and identify areas for improved sales performance.
Demonstrated knowledge required to complete the tasks outlined in elements and performance criteria of this unit:
key elements and features of a sales plan
internal factors impacting on sales
external factors impacting sales in the retail environment:
trends in consumer behaviour
competitor activity
economic activity
role of customer feedback in growing sales
customer traffic generators
techniques for growing sales within the retail environment for:
new customers
existing customers
increasing average spend and conversion rates
marketing activities and their role in sales:
promotions
social media campaigns
advertising campaigns.
